How memory allocation happen in spark

Web26 aug. 2024 · It provides parallelism and fault tolerance. Apache Spark provides high-level APIs in four languages such as Java, Scala, Python and R. Apace Spark was developed … Web1 jul. 2024 · Spark tasks operate in two main memory regions: Execution – Used for shuffles, joins, sorts and aggregations. Storage – Used to cache partitions of data. The …

Why Memory Management is Causing Your Spark Apps To Be …

Web20 mei 2024 · Following are a few sample out-of-memory errors that can occur in a Spark application with default or improper configurations ... Key Performance Considerations … WebSpark dynamic allocation is a feature allowing your Spark application to automatically scale up and down the number of executors. And only the number of executors not the … how best of fix matted hair https://genejorgenson.com

How to monitor the actual memory allocation of a spark application

http://site.clairvoyantsoft.com/understanding-resource-allocation-configurations-spark-application/ Web9 apr. 2024 · TaskMemoryManager is used to manage the memory of individual tasks — acquire memory, release memory, and calculate memory allocation requested from … how many more days till may 1st

Spark Partitioning & Partition Understanding

Category:An Intro to Apache Spark Partitioning: What You Need to Know

Tags:How memory allocation happen in spark

How memory allocation happen in spark

Spark Memory Management Distributed Systems Architecture

WebApache Spark’s Resilient Distributed Datasets (RDD) are a collection of various data that are so big in size, that they cannot fit into a single node and should be partitioned across … Web7 aug. 2024 · How does Spark deal with inputs that do not fit in memory? In short, by partitioning input and intermediate results (RDDs). Usually each small chunk fits in …

How memory allocation happen in spark

Did you know?

Web15 mei 2024 · YARN container memory allocation with Apache Spark. As you can see above, I was reserving 15G of space for the JVM heap only when there is only 16GB of … WebInstead, set this through the --driver-memory command line option or in your default properties file. spark.driver.maxResultSize. 1 GB. Limit of the total size of serialized …

Web9 apr. 2024 · When the Spark executor’s physical memory exceeds the memory allocated by YARN. In this case, the total of Spark executor instance memory plus memory … Web19 mrt. 2024 · If we were to get all Spark developers to vote, out-of-memory (OOM) conditions would surely be the number one problem everyone has faced. This comes as …

WebHi Friends,In this video, I have explained the Spark memory allocation and how a 1 tb file will be processed by Spark. Please subscribe to my channel for m... WebAllocation and usage of memory in Spark is based on an interplay of algorithms at multiple levels: (i) at the resource-management level across various containers allocated by …

Web11 dec. 2016 · Static Allocation – The values are given as part of spark-submit Dynamic Allocation – The values are picked up based on the requirement (size of data, amount …

WebFormula : User Memory = (Java Heap — Reserved Memory) * (1.0 — spark.memory.fraction) Calculation for 4GB : User Memory = (4024MB — 300MB) * … how many more days till march thirty firstWeb28 jan. 2016 · In Spark 1.6.0 the size of this memory pool can be calculated as (“Java Heap” – “Reserved Memory”) * (1.0 – spark.memory.fraction), which is by default … how best sales incentive ideasWeb#spark #bigdata #apachespark #hadoop #sparkmemoryconfig #executormemory #drivermemory #sparkcores #sparkexecutors #sparkmemoryVideo Playlist-----... how many more days till may 24thWeb26 okt. 2024 · RM UI also displays the total memory per application. Spark UI - Checking the spark ui is not practical in our case. RM UI - Yarn UI seems to display the total … how be strongWeb11 mei 2024 · In Apache Spark, there are two API calls for caching — cache () and persist (). The difference between them is that cache () will save data in each individual node's … how many more days till may fifteenthWebSpark Shuffle operations move the data from one partition to other partitions. Partitioning is an expensive operation as it creates a data shuffle (Data could move between the … how be stress freeWeb0 views, 0 likes, 0 loves, 0 comments, 0 shares, Facebook Watch Videos from Doenges Ford: Doenges Family of Autos is celebrating 82 years in Bartlesville... how many more days till may 30th